THROWBACK 2019: Lachlan Access Program Graduation

SEPTEMBER 2019:

Year 12 students who were part of the Lachlan Access Program had their graduation at Tullibigeal Community Hall in September 2019.
On Tuesday, 17 September, all year 12 students from Ungarie Central School, Lake Cargelligo School, Tullibigeal Central School and Condobolin High School attended their LAP Graduation.
The evening was attended by Karen Burke, Director, Educational Leadership West Wyalong Network and the Bathurst Team of Rural and Distance education: Mike Tom and Martin Dickens. Along with principals and staff of all schools and parents and friends of the students.
The evening was catered by the Tullibigeal Central School P and C with delightful finger food provided all evening.
The students were presented with first in Course and Merit Certificates. Then Seth McCubbin and Jackson Benness put on a musical performance presenting musical items they were playing to HSC markers later in the week.
The following six students were presented with distinguished Achievers Award: Ashleigh Baul, Seth McCubbin, Jack Wason, Jared Robb, Linzi Whiley and Charlotte Browne.
Madeleine Waller, The Dux of 2018 was announced with Madeleine’s Mum: Rachel Waller receiving her award. Madeline wrote a lovely thank you that was read on the night.
Lastly the students were all presented and received their graduation certificates and cut the graduation cake.
